Dr Patrick Roberts from the Max Planck Institute for the Science of Human History is advertising a fantastic opportunities for a 3-year full time postdoc and lab technician within his newly established isoTROPIC Research Group in Jena, Germany.

The postdoc is open to people from Archaeological Science, Geology, Geography, Ecology, Environmental Archaeology, Earth Sciences, or Remote Sensing beackgrounds who are interested in exploring human history in the tropics.
